Density and Magnetic Field Evolution

Here we look at the initial and final configurations of the rest-mass density together with the velocity flow. The rest-mass density is normalized to the maximum density at $t/M = 0$. The SMS collapses, forming a SMBH immersed in a small disk of gas. After the formation of the SMBH, a shockwave is produced and pushes matter outwards from the disk. A small jet is launched.
